Semaphorin-3E attenuates neointimal formation via suppressing VSMCs migration and proliferation

ConclusionOur study demonstrates that Sema3E/plexinD1 inhibits proliferation and migration of VSMCs via inactivation of Rap1-AKT signalling pathways. The mutual inhibition between PDGF-BB and Sema3E after vascular injury plays a critical role in the process of neointimal formation.
